Summary

House Bill 0611, introduced by Representative Emanuel Chris Welch, proposes a technical amendment to the Use Tax Act. This bill aims to amend Section 1 of the Act to clarify or change the short title under which it may be cited. The text of the bill does not introduce new provisions or significant changes to the existing tax framework but focuses on enhancing clarity in legal language. It represents a minor adjustment meant to streamline the legal references pertaining to this tax legislation.
